Vertical Heating Incubator LBN-VHI133 is a vertical floor standing microprocessor-controlled device designed with an air duct for providing uniformity of hot temperature throughout the chamber at a temperature range of RT+5 to 66 ℃. If required it is also provided with options like a multi-segment programmable control system, Built-in printer, RS485 interface, and UV sterilizer.
| Capacity | 80 L |
| Temperature Range | RT +5 to 66 ℃ |
| Temperature Fluctuation | 0.5 ℃ |
| Temperature Uniformity | ±1 ℃ |
| Temperature Resolution | 0.1 ℃ |
| Display | LCD |
| Voltage | AC 220 V, 50 Hz |
| Power Consumption | 300 W |
| Chamber Dimension (W×D×H) | 400×400×500 mm |
| No. of Shelves | 2 |
| Net Weight | 45 kg |
| Gross Weight | 55 kg |
Vertical Heating incubators are used for the growth and storage of bacterial cultures mainly in the department of microbiology, biotechnology, research and development industries etc.

Most Frequently Asked Questions
1. What are Vertical Heating Incubators used for?
Ans. Vertical Heating Incubators are used to provide controlled temperature environments for microbiology, biotechnology, and pharmaceutical applications.
2. How do Vertical Heating Incubators optimize laboratory space?
Ans. Vertical Heating Incubators feature a space-efficient vertical design, making them suitable for laboratories with limited floor space.
3. How do Vertical Heating Incubators maintain uniform temperature distribution?
Ans. Vertical Heating Incubators use an integrated air duct system to ensure even circulation of hot air throughout the chamber.
4. What temperature control system is used in Vertical Heating Incubators?
Ans. Vertical Heating Incubators are equipped with microprocessor based control systems for precise and stable temperature regulation.
5. What programmable features are available in Vertical Heating Incubators?
Ans. Vertical Heating Incubators offer multi segment programmable control, allowing customized temperature and time settings across different phases.
6. Where are Vertical Heating Incubators commonly used?
Ans. Vertical Heating Incubators are commonly used in microbiology laboratories, biotechnology facilities, and pharmaceutical research environments.
